WebStep by step 1 Coating the buttered ramekins with breadcrumbs. 2 Incorporating the milk into the roux base. 3 Adding the grated cheese to the panade. 4 Whisking the egg whites to medium peaks. 5 Folding a large spoonful of the whisked egg whites into the mixture to loosen it. 6 Carefully folding in the rest of the egg whites.

Add the flour, stir well and cook … bobby heatonWebApr 17, 2024 · Twice-cooked soufflés can be made 2 or 3 days in advance (or even weeks if you want to freeze them). All you then do is turn them out on to a baking sheet and bake them 25 minutes before you need them. If … bobby hebb lpWebNov 18, 2016 ·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
